The Absent One by Jussi Adler-Olsen
In this gripping Nordic noir thriller, Detective Carl Mørck and his assistant, Assad, from Department Q delve into a cold case involving the brutal murder of a brother and sister two decades earlier. As they unravel the mystery, they uncover a disturbing connection to a group of privileged boarding school students who have since become influential figures in society. The investigation reveals a chilling web of violence, manipulation, and betrayal, challenging Mørck and Assad to confront the dark secrets that have been buried for years, while racing against time to prevent further bloodshed.
